Magnefy is a venture-backed pre-seed stage startup redefining predictive maintenance for critical power infrastructure—transformers, switchgear, and generators—using AI-powered, high-frequency magnetic sensing.

We’re looking for an innovative and mission-driven FPGA/ASIC Digital Signal Processing (DSP) Engineer to lead the DSP pipelines, with the ability to architect, design, and optimize systems that combine real-time data acquisition, processing, and cloud integration of our edge AIoT sensing platform. You’ll work hands-on across firmware and hardware—from prototyping to system integration and field deployment—translating real customer needs into scalable solutions.

This is a rare opportunity to shape a transformative product from the ground up and grow into a key technical leader at a fast-moving startup.

What You Will Do

Join Magnefy to lead the development of real-time DSP pipelines for our edge AIoT platform, enabling early fault detection in critical power infrastructure.

DSP Algorithm Development

  • Design and implement real-time signal processing (filtering, FFT, spectral/harmonic analysis) on FPGA/ASIC using Verilog/VHDL
  • Build and validate DSP models in Python or MATLAB
  • Optimize for low power, low latency, and high reliability

System Integration

  • Integrate FPGA with sensor nodes and MCUs
  • Design data flow to cloud using protocols like MQTT, LoRa, or Wi-Fi
  • Collaborate across sensor, firmware, and cloud teams for robust system performance

Testing & Deployment

  • Lead lab and field validation of DSP systems
  • Debug, optimize, and support deployment at customer sites

Innovation & Leadership

  • Stay current on DSP and edge AI trends
  • Document designs and define product roadmap

Key Qualifications

FPGA/ASIC Design & Implementation :

  • Strong experience with Verilog/VHDL for FPGA systems (Xilinx, Intel, etc.)
  • Deep understanding of timing closure, synthesis, and hardware optimization
  • Exposure to ASIC prototyping, design-for-test (DFT), and RTL design practices
  • Capable of architecting FPGA designs with future ASIC integration in mind

Digital Signal Processing (DSP) :

  • Proficient in real-time DSP: filter design, FFT, harmonics detection, and signal conditioning
  • Skilled in noise suppression and spectral feature extraction under tight latency/power constraints
  • Experience with Python/MATLAB for DSP modeling, verification, and system-level validation
  • Comfortable working hands-on with lab tools (oscilloscopes, logic analyzers, spectrum analyzers)
  • Able to troubleshoot real-world noisy signals and field deployment challenges

Education & Experience :

  • BS or MS in Electrical or Computer Engineering
  • 2–5 years of experience in embedded system design, DSP development, and FPGA/ASIC projects

Nice to Have

  • Experience with ASIC bring-up, RTL-to-GDSII flow, and collaboration with silicon foundries
  • Familiarity with embedded ML acceleration or DSP-ML co-design for ASIC
  • Background in ultra-low-power hardware and system-level design tradeoffs
  • Experience with multi-modal sensing systems (e.g., combining magnetic, thermal, acoustic)
  • Knowledge of IoT edge connectivity protocols and cloud integration (MQTT, AWS IoT, etc.)
  • Proficiency in C/C++ or Python for system-level validation or driver development
  • Understanding of secure embedded systems and firmware update frameworks
